Responsibilities

  • The Order Management Specialist is responsible for monitoring and support the sales order cycle (input to delivery), with the goal to provide smooth execution of orders and revenue recognition, based on current and future policies, procedures, and guidelines. Will be responsible for acting as brand ambassador between various functional units in the business, including training of support staff at all levels when required. Will make recommendations to processes and systems to enhance customer service offering and reduce cost through analytics and feedback collected via various sources (customer surveys, internal surveys, training/feedback sessions, KPI Call Center data, Salesforce etc.) Is responsible to take ownership of internal or external escalations at L2 level – including continued follow up with customer and internal key stakeholders.
  • Resolve all escalated customer and stakeholder inquiries in accordance with the service levels prescribed, leverage on RBH internal knowledge, training and tools.
  • Coordinates with other internal departments to drive issue resolution regarding order status, invoicing, shipping dates, product availability, discounts, quality issues, damaged or mis‑shipped product.
  • Offer superior customer experience on every stakeholder interaction, meeting or exceeding internal customers’ expectations.
  • Support strategic initiatives and project launches for internal stakeholders.
  • Responsible for all aspects of order processing; manual order entry, confirming inventory availability, delivery coordination with suppliers and logistics providers, delivery status and order discrepancies.
  • Coordination and communication of order expedite requests to production control- may include preliminary determination of material and capacity availability, lead‑time restrictions, and modification of schedules within limited parameters.
  • Monitor internal reports to ensure orders move throughout system timely.
  • Issuing claims and credits for lost and/or damaged product.
  • Collaborate with peers to proactively and reactively resolve escalated inquiries from the Action Centre that require more advanced knowledge and troubleshooting skills.
  • Manage direct support of customers through email correspondence (PMI inbox).
  • Liase with CCB2B E‑Comm Administrators to report and resolve customer and application issues such as CCB2B, MyStore, Connexions, Service Cloud, Vonage.
  • Generate and analyze call centre reports to identify trends, identify errors, and recommend business improvements.
  • Participate in projects and duties as assigned by the Lead CSS.
  • Continuous Improvement: Participate in the development of recommendations for new approaches to enhance the customer experience.
  • Actively support and approve onboarding requests for new accounts, changes to existing accounts, and closing accounts in collaboration with RSA, Finance and SSC.
  • Manage contact to customers through AC to conduct 'Welcome Call' to newly onboarded accounts.
  • Support and provide auditor requests in regard to Order Processing as requested.
  • Participate in performance reviews with Team Manager, identifying knowledge and skill development needs.
  • Support COD, Commercial Planning and Supply Chain initiatives and new process implementations with awareness of impact to Department.
